How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Cannon Air Force Base?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Cannon Air Force Base Studio Apartments | $600 | $600 | $600 |
Cannon Air Force Base 1 Bedroom Apartments | $691 | $495 | $1,050 |
Cannon Air Force Base 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,045 | $585 | $1,375 |
Cannon Air Force Base 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,300 | $1,300 | $1,300 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Cannon Air Force Base
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Cannon Air Force Base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Cannon Air Force Base ranges from $495 to $1,050 with an average monthly rent of $691.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Cannon Air Force Base c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Cannon Air Force Base range from $585 to $1,375.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,045.
